Section 4:26 - Breach of Condition.

Universal Citation: NH Rev Stat § 4:26 (2017)
    4:26 Breach of Condition. – If a prisoner violates any of the conditions of his pardon, the warden, superintendent, or keeper of the institution in which the prisoner was confined shall forthwith cause him to be arrested and shall give written notice to the governor and council of such arrest.

Source. 1931, 117:1. RL 27:10.
